Think a quarter-point rate cut is the big story? Think again. In this episode of The Personal Wealth Coach, we peel back the headlines to uncover the real shockwave: the end of quantitative tightening and a subtle shift that could reshape the financial landscape. Jake McClure dives deep into the Federal Reserve’s playbook—why they’re reinvesting billions into Treasury bills, what that means for mortgage rates, and how these moves ripple through jobs, inflation, and your wallet. Along the way, we revisit the wild ride from the Great Recession to the pandemic stimulus, explore the AI boom versus the dot-com bubble, and tackle the timeless question: how do you thrive in uncertainty? Spoiler: it’s not magic—it’s strategy.
This episode was recorded on October 31st, 2025.
